Startup PR has managed the PR for Jo and her businesses since 2009, initially implementing a plan to build her profile and raise awareness of her first business, Home Jane.  As Jo’s portfolio grew, to include new business ventures, book deals and TV shows, so the PR strategy developed.

Media highlights have included:

  • Regular DIY columns on leading lifestyle site i-village.co.uk and Mother & Baby Magazine
  • Features in Cosmopolitan, SAINBURY’S Magazine, Sunday Times, Woman & Home, Daily Express, Period Living Magazine, Company Magazine, Build It Magazine, The Independent, Good Homes Magazine.
  • Interviews in Start Your Business Magazine, Management Today, BBC Working Lunch, Breakfast News, Sunday Times Magazine (double page and photo), Mail on Sunday, Financial Mail, BBC Radio London, Daily Mirror, Guardian.
  • News in over 50 regional publications.
